“Frozen? That’s not on my backing track.”

At the statement, Harper gave Eliza a look of total confusion. Of course a four-year-old didn’t understand the concept of an instrumental-only track, but she really didn’t understand a person unfamiliar with Frozen.

Eliza wouldn’t give up. The child was too bright, too much fun, and finally coming out of her shell.

“But this”—Eliza held up her phone—“is like karaoke for Broadway tunes. If Rogers and Hammerstein wrote it, I’ve got it. Oklahoma, Sound of Music, South Pacific. Anything work for you?”

“Frozen.”

Eliza laughed at her sweetly stubborn face. “I know you like musicals because I heard you singing State Fair. How about we learn a dance from that one, Harper?”

She shook her head and threw her arms up. “Let it go!” she yelled. But that was no speaking voice when she sang. The kid had pipes.

Curled on the sofa in her living room sipping tea, Teddy smiled at the exchange. “But Miss Eliza wants to teach the dance steps.” She leaned forward to whisper, “She was a professional dancer in New York!”

Harper was only moderately impressed.

“Please do Frozen,” she said, with praying hands that were so adorable it actually hurt.

Truth was, Eliza had done nothing but thoroughly enjoy Harper ever since Teddy called and invited her to spend the evening babysitting while Katie was at her book club.

“Can we at least watch the movie first?” Eliza asked on a laugh, but Harper shook her head and lifted her arms again, opening her mouth.

“Let it go, I know,” Eliza stopped her before she belted it out again, leaning forward to take her hands. “But I don’t know that song.”

“Don’t you have a little girl?” she asked.

“I do. Her name is Olivia, but she’s not little. She was pre-Frozen.”

“Oh.” Her tiny, narrow shoulders dropped in disappointment.

“So, can we do, Our state fair is a great state fair…” she whispered the line and mimicked a marching dance to the tune, enough to make Harper’s face brighten as she sang the next line, much louder.

“She’s not even off-key,” Eliza said to Teddy. “I’m sorry, but the talent agent in me kind of itches to get this girl out there.”

“I doubt Katie would agree to that, but a private show in my living room would be nice.”

Eliza pushed the coffee table with its breakable crystals out of the way and reaching for Harper’s hand. “Shall we learn some steps, Harper?”

A cascade of giggles followed as she gave in, taking a very simple dance lesson, with Teddy clapping along and taking plenty of video. But it didn’t take long to teach Harper, who had a freakishly sharp mind and remembered every step the first time she was taught. She was literally brimming with raw talent.

By the time Teddy announced it was bedtime, they had a short performance ready to give her mother the next day. Harper made it until nine, but her eyes were heavy, so Eliza went with Teddy to tuck her into a guest room that had enough toys and a table of crafts—many of them from Frozen—that Eliza imagined the kid was a regular.
